Alex and Bobby start with a nominal Bad Take Dramatic Reading (but really more of a Weird Take Dramatic Reading) about Dodgers first baseman Freddie Freeman. Then, they discuss the whispers that other MLB owners are starting to express frustration at the Oakland Athletics use of their revenue sharing checks, before reacting to the news that the Mets met with Harry Marino, Executive Director of Advocates For Minor Leaguers. Finally, they react to Rob Manfred’s quotes summarizing the topics of the owners’ meetings.
